Early Life and Career Beginnings
Xherdan Shaqiri, the Swiss international football star of Albanian descent, has always been a figure of immense interest, especially within the Albanian-speaking community. Understanding his journey begins with delving into his early life and how his career first took shape. Born in Gjilan, Kosovo, in 1991, Shaqiri's family migrated to Switzerland when he was just a young child. This transition marked the beginning of a new chapter, one where he would eventually rise to prominence in the world of football.
Growing up in Switzerland, Shaqiri quickly found solace and passion in football. His talent was evident from a young age, and he began playing for local youth teams, honing his skills and developing the dynamic style that would later define his professional career. These early years were crucial in shaping his technical abilities and tactical understanding of the game. Even as a young player, his potential was undeniable, catching the attention of scouts and football enthusiasts alike. The support of his family, particularly his parents, played a significant role in nurturing his talent and providing him with the opportunities needed to succeed.
Shaqiri's formative years were not just about football; they were also about integrating into a new culture while maintaining a strong connection to his Albanian roots. This blend of Swiss and Albanian influences has often been reflected in his character and playing style, making him a unique and compelling figure both on and off the pitch. His early experiences instilled in him a strong work ethic and determination, qualities that would prove invaluable as he navigated the challenges of professional football.
The transition from youth football to the professional level is a significant step for any aspiring player. For Shaqiri, this transition came when he joined FC Basel, one of the most prestigious clubs in Swiss football. This move marked the beginning of his professional journey and provided him with the platform to showcase his talent on a larger stage. At Basel, he continued to develop his skills, working alongside experienced players and coaches who helped him refine his game. This period was critical in preparing him for the bigger challenges that lay ahead, including international recognition and opportunities to play for some of the top clubs in Europe.

Move to Bayern Munich and Challenges
The leap to Bayern Munich was a significant step up for Xherdan Shaqiri, representing a move to one of the biggest and most successful clubs in the world. However, this transition also came with its own set of challenges. While Shaqiri had moments of brilliance at Bayern, he faced stiff competition for playing time and struggled to establish himself as a regular starter. This period tested his resilience and determination, providing valuable lessons that would shape his future career.
Joining Bayern Munich meant competing with some of the best players in the world. The squad was filled with established stars, making it difficult for any new player to break into the starting lineup. Shaqiri had to prove himself in training and make the most of every opportunity he was given. This environment pushed him to improve his game and work harder than ever before.
Despite the challenges, Shaqiri did have some memorable moments at Bayern Munich. He scored important goals and contributed to the team's success in both domestic and European competitions. He was part of the Bayern squad that won the Bundesliga title, the DFB-Pokal, and the UEFA Champions League in 2013, a historic treble-winning season. These achievements were a testament to his talent and his ability to perform at the highest level.
However, the limited playing time took its toll on Shaqiri. He was eager to play more regularly and showcase his abilities on a consistent basis. This desire for more playing time eventually led to his departure from Bayern Munich. Despite the challenges, he remained grateful for the opportunity to have played for such a prestigious club and to have learned from some of the best players and coaches in the world.
The experience at Bayern Munich taught Shaqiri valuable lessons about perseverance, competition, and the importance of seizing opportunities. It also helped him to understand the demands of playing at the highest level and the sacrifices required to succeed. These lessons would prove invaluable as he moved on to new challenges in his career.
Inter Milan and Stoke City
Following his time at Bayern Munich, Xherdan Shaqiri embarked on new adventures, first with Inter Milan and then with Stoke City. These moves represented a search for more consistent playing time and an opportunity to showcase his talents in different leagues. While his time at Inter Milan was relatively short, his move to Stoke City provided him with a platform to demonstrate his abilities in the English Premier League.
His stint at Inter Milan was brief but offered a taste of Italian football. However, it was his transfer to Stoke City that allowed him to truly shine. Joining Stoke City in 2015, Shaqiri quickly became a key player, bringing creativity and flair to the team's attack. His performances in the Premier League were impressive, showcasing his technical skills, vision, and ability to score spectacular goals. He became a fan favorite at Stoke, admired for his dedication and passion on the field.
At Stoke City, Shaqiri played a crucial role in the team's attacking play. He was often deployed as a winger or attacking midfielder, where he had the freedom to create chances and take on defenders. His ability to deliver accurate crosses and set-piece deliveries made him a valuable asset to the team. He also demonstrated his goal-scoring ability, netting some memorable goals that showcased his talent and technique.
However, Stoke City faced challenges as a team, and eventually, they were relegated from the Premier League. Despite the team's struggles, Shaqiri remained a standout performer, consistently delivering impressive performances. His individual brilliance did not go unnoticed, and after Stoke's relegation, he was sought after by several clubs.
His time at both Inter Milan and Stoke City highlighted his adaptability and his ability to make an impact in different leagues and playing styles. These experiences further shaped his career and prepared him for his next move, which would take him to one of the most iconic clubs in the world.
Liverpool and Champions League Glory
The move to Liverpool marked another significant chapter in Xherdan Shaqiri's career. Joining one of the most storied clubs in English football, Shaqiri added depth and quality to Liverpool's already formidable squad. His time at Liverpool was highlighted by a Champions League title and a Premier League title, solidifying his status as a proven winner at the highest level.
At Liverpool, Shaqiri played under the management of Jürgen Klopp, one of the most respected coaches in the world. Klopp's tactical approach and man-management skills helped Shaqiri to thrive in a new environment. While he was not always a regular starter, Shaqiri made significant contributions to the team whenever he was called upon. His versatility allowed him to play in multiple positions, and his ability to change the game with his creativity and skill made him a valuable asset to the squad.
One of the highlights of Shaqiri's time at Liverpool was the team's Champions League triumph in 2019. He played a crucial role in the semi-final against Barcelona, providing the assist for Georginio Wijnaldum's decisive goal. This victory was a testament to the team's resilience and determination, and Shaqiri played a key part in their success.
In addition to the Champions League title, Shaqiri also won the Premier League title with Liverpool in 2020. This victory ended Liverpool's 30-year wait for a league title and cemented Shaqiri's legacy as a Premier League champion. His contributions to the team's success were greatly appreciated by the fans, who admired his work ethic and his commitment to the club.
The experience at Liverpool was invaluable for Shaqiri. He learned from some of the best players and coaches in the world and gained invaluable experience playing in high-pressure situations. This period further enhanced his reputation as a top-class footballer and prepared him for the next phase of his career.
